October 23, 20232 yr Which Immigration office is he with? He needs to understand that he needs to show 12x monthly transfers of 65,000 Baht. Depending on which office he reports to bank statements and a bank letter may not be enough. In my case with Kasikorn bank, and Jomtien Immigration, I had to get a special certificate from Kasikorn's office in Pattaya Klang. I had already highlighted each monthly transfer on the 12 month's bank statements - and supplied the corresponding 12 WISE pdf's for each transfer.

October 24, 20232 yr Keep in mind that the monthly transfer method is not accepted at all Immigration Offices. You should check with your local IM Office before gathering your documentation. For example, Chaeng Wattana accepts it, Cha am Petchaburi does not.
October 24, 20232 yr See if you qualify for a 10-year Long Term Resident visa. Just have to document your qualifying gross foreign income (not transfers) every five years plus adequate Thai/foreign health insurance coverage for private Thai health services. No 90-day reporting required, just annual report.

October 24, 20232 yr It is 65,000 thb transferred into a Thai bank monthly. Also, the transfers need to be coded as a Foreign transfer. BKK Bank used the code FTT in their passbooks. Don't know about the other banks.

I authorize Wise, once a month, to do an EFT withdrawal of $2200.00 from my US bank, following the steps outlined, the deposit goes into my Bangkok Bank Account in Thai baht. For Visa Extensions, I go to Bangkok Bank and get a print out of the monthly deposits for Immigration … no issues to date in CM.
October 24, 20232 yr I have my Uk pensions paid into HSBC UK, transferred to Bangkok Bank London and then onto BKB Hua Hin. sometimes this may show as interbranch transfer. Last year got 12 month statement and asked for a separate letter detailing monthly inputs. Also visited bank to update book on day of application. I also included 12 month of PDF from HSBC showing transfer to BKB London. Lots of paper but no problems at Prachaub Imm.
